Located on Panel 07W Line 016 of the Vietnam Veterans Memorial Wall.

SP4 Hamilton was an Army Infantryman. His tour of duty began on Nov 12, 1969 and was assigned to A Co, 5th Bn, 7th Cavalry, 1st Cav Div when he died on Aug 27, 1970 while engaged in small arms fire against hostile forces during a combat operation in Phuoc Long Province, South Vietnam.

Information provided by Ancestry, The Virtual Wall and Coffelt Database.
